The origins of Hawaiian artwork date back to the Polynesian voyagers who first settled the islands over a thousand years back. These early settlers introduced with them creative methods rooted in their ancestral cultures, including Wooden carving, kapa (bark cloth) creating, featherwork, and tattooing. These forms of artwork weren't merely attractive but carried deep cultural, spiritual, and social significance. For instance, Wooden carvings have been frequently used to develop ki‘i or illustrations or photos in the gods, serving essential roles in spiritual ceremonies and temple architecture. Each bit was crafted with reverence, created to embody mana, the spiritual energy considered to reside in all living matters.

Among the most distinctive sorts of standard Hawaiian artwork is kapa creating. Kapa is usually a sort of fabric created from the interior bark of the wauke (paper mulberry) plant, and that is soaked, beaten, and felted collectively to develop sheets of fabric. These sheets ended up then dyed using normal pigments and stamped with intricate geometric styles using carved bamboo implements. The types Employed in kapa often carried symbolic meanings and had been passed down by generations, symbolizing family members lineage, standing, or normal features like waves, rain, or wind. The entire process of kapa building alone was a sacred act, ordinarily performed by Ladies, and it played a central function in Hawaiian society before the introduction of Western textiles.

Yet another iconic aspect of Hawaiian art is featherwork, especially the creation of ʻahuʻula (feather cloaks) and mahiole (feathered helmets) worn by aliʻi, the Hawaiian chiefs and royalty. These garments were being position symbols, established with thousands of very small feathers meticulously tied to netted foundations. The feathers arrived from indigenous birds, such as the ʻōʻō and mamo, whose amazing yellow and black plumage was very prized. Featherwork was the two a visual Display screen of ability in addition to a spiritual protect, thought to offer security to its wearer. Enough time, hard work, and reverence associated with creating these parts underscore their relevance in Hawaiian tradition.

Tattooing, or kakau, also retains a big spot in Hawaiian art. This historical apply was both ornamental and symbolic, usually indicating social position, accomplishments, and spiritual beliefs. Every structure was customized, incorporating motifs from character, mythology, and genealogy. The tools employed for tattooing had been traditionally constructed from bone and wood, plus the ink was derived from organic resources like kukui nuts. Tattooing ceremonies ended up spiritual experiences, executed with rituals and chants, reinforcing the sacred nature in the artwork form.

As Western Speak to intensified in the late 18th and 19th hundreds of years, Hawaiian artwork underwent significant transformations. The arrival of missionaries and Western settlers brought new elements, techniques, and aesthetic values that began to affect regular practices. While some indigenous art kinds diminished underneath colonial pressures, Other people adapted and developed. One example is, Hawaiian quilt making emerged as being a fusion of Western fabric strategies and Hawaiian symbolic motifs, making a exceptional new method of inventive expression. Quilts normally showcased Daring, symmetrical layouts inspired by indigenous flora, they usually turned cherished family heirlooms that told tales and preserved cultural id.

In the Hawaiian Renaissance of your nineteen seventies, there was a revitalization of fascination in native traditions, language, and art. This cultural motion sparked a renewed appreciation for Hawaiian artwork and motivated a whole new generation of artists to reconnect with their roots whilst pushing Inventive boundaries. Contemporary Hawaiian artists commenced blending conventional themes and supplies with modern models and media, causing dynamic operates that celebrate both of those heritage and innovation.

From the current working day, Hawaiian artwork encompasses a wide spectrum of styles and disciplines. From common hula performances and lei building to abstract paintings, sculptures, and electronic installations, the essence of Hawaii continues to encourage artistic expression. Artists which include Solomon Enos, a up to date painter and illustrator, discover Hawaiian cosmology and mythology as a result of futuristic and surrealist lenses, demanding audiences to rethink their understanding of indigenous id and historical past. Similarly, artists like Marques Marzan, recognized for his fiber artwork, honor ancestral strategies though producing parts that speak to up to date cultural issues and environmental consciousness.

Community artwork also plays an important purpose within the Hawaiian art scene, with murals, sculptures, and installations showing up all through urban and rural parts. These functions typically rejoice local stories, honor historical figures, or draw awareness to social and environmental problems. In Honolulu, the annual POW! WOW! Hawaii Pageant delivers alongside one another artists from all over the world to generate lively murals that renovate the cityscape and foster community engagement via art.

As well as specific artists, establishments like the Honolulu Museum of Art along with the Bishop Museum Enjoy very important roles in preserving and promoting Hawaiian artwork. These museums dwelling extensive collections of traditional and contemporary works, delivering academic packages and exhibitions that celebrate the wealthy artistic heritage of Hawaii. Their endeavours enable be sure that long run generations can continue on to accessibility, find out from, and become influenced by Hawaiian art.

An additional important side of Hawaiian art is its deep relationship to character. The islands’ lush landscapes, volcanic formations, and marine everyday living are not simply Regular topics in visual artwork but in addition function sources of supplies and spiritual steerage. A lot of Hawaiian artists incorporate pure factors such as wood, stone, shells, and plant fibers into their work, emphasizing sustainability and also a respect for that land, or ʻāina. This ecological awareness is just not a brand new strategy but stems from conventional Hawaiian beliefs from the interdependence of all living factors.

Ceremonial and performative arts are Similarly central to Hawaiian culture. Hula, typically regarded as the heartbeat of Hawaiian art, is a strong storytelling medium that mixes motion, chant (oli), and songs to Express background, mythology, and emotion. Just about every gesture in hula is symbolic, and dancers undergo rigorous teaching to learn the discipline. Standard hula, or hula kahiko, is done into the accompaniment of drums and chanting, while modern day hula, or hula ʻauana, incorporates Western instruments and melodies. Irrespective of differences in fashion, the two kinds are revered expressions of Hawaiian identification and artistry.

Tunes also contributes noticeably to Hawaiian artwork, with common devices such as ukulele, slack-key guitar, and pahu drum creating the distinctive Appears that evoke the islands’ spirit. New music, like other artwork varieties in Hawaii, generally serves for a vessel for storytelling, passing down oral histories and cultural values by lyrics and melodies.

Language, specially the Hawaiian language, is an additional vital factor of Hawaiian art. The resurgence of desire in Discovering and working with Hawaiian has breathed new lifetime into poetry, chant, and literature. Artists and writers are using the language to compose mele (songs), oli (chants), and moʻolelo (tales) that affirm cultural satisfaction and linguistic heritage. The integration of Hawaiian language into present-day artwork not just strengthens id and also assures the survival of the very important aspect of Hawaiian society.
